[BZ #2337]
2006-12-13 Ulrich Drepper <drepper@redhat.com> [BZ #2337] * libio/Makefile (tests): Add tst-setvbuf1. * libio/tst-setvbuf1.c: New file. 2006-12-08 Jakub Jelinek <jakub@redhat.com> [BZ #2337] * libio/genops.c (__uflow): Fix a typo. * libio/wfiledoalloc.c (_IO_wfile_doallocate): Don't stat nor set _IO_LINE_BUF bit here. Size the wide buffer based on the narrow buffer size. 2006-11-24 Jakub Jelinek <jakub@redhat.com> [BZ #2337] * libio/libio.h (_IO_FLAGS2_USER_WBUF): Define. * libio/wgenops.c (_IO_wsetb, _IO_wdefault_finish): Test and set _IO_FLAGS2_USER_WBUF bit in _flags2 instead of _IO_USER_BUF bit in _flags. * libio/wstrops.c (_IO_wstr_overflow, enlarge_userbuf, _IO_wstr_finish): Likewise. * libio/wmemstream.c (open_wmemstream): Likewise. * libio/fileops.c (_IO_new_file_close_it): Call _IO_set[bgp] even for wide streams.
